The Law Courts, Newcastle Quayside
Newcastle's Quayside Law Courts were built 1986-90 by Napper Collerton using red sandstone from Dumfriesshire. Tall columns support a balcony. A striking building, although the top windows always remind me of a piano. The rear of the building with its nautical port-holes is shown here NZ2564 : Newcastle Law Courts, Quayside
